There's probably an interesting curve for how the glass factors into
the price. For very small scopes, the glass is inexpensive compared
with the mount, focuser, and other mechanical components. As we get
larger, the glass price grows rapidly, and may dominate the other
costs. But above a certain size, all of the mechanical stuff takes
over again (as with Keck, where only a small part of the budget went
into the mirrors).

>I thought for imaging one could always use a Ritchey-Chretien,
>a Meade ACF, or some other design with a large central obstruction,
>and the large refractors are for visual observing by perfectionists.

You can. And that's generally the best choice. But people who do wide
field imaging typically prefer refractors with their shorter focal
lengths, despite the loss of light that goes with a smaller aperture.

You don't see all that many visual observers with high end equipment
anymore.
